The final option that has been evaluated is to leave the West Suburban Health Group and bid insurance by ourselves. Although counter-intuitive to the pricing structure of most health care packages, (more members = greater buying power = lower overall price), insurance companies have been known to provide competitive pricing to single employers. So, we explored this option. In late August the Town's benefits consultant, Cook & Co., sent out RFPs to the four major insurers the Town currently uses - Blue Cross Blue Shield of Massachusetts, Harvard Pilgrim Health
Care, Tufts Health Plan and Fallon Community Health Plan. This bid was structured with plan designs essentially identical to those currently offered to employees, i.e. $5.00 co-payments.
The results are shown below. Current Rates are to the left in blue, RFP (response from provider) rates are to the right in pink. Dollars shown represent total (employer + employee) monthly costs.

Unfortunately, only the BCBS HMO Blue option does not result in significant cost increase in individual or family plans or both. Because this option does not produce cost savings, it is no longer under consideration.
It should be noted that we have also explored the cost savings if the co-payments were increased to, say, $10 or $15. The estimated savings for each $5 increase in co-payments is 1% of the premium cost. So even this option does not result in overall cost savings to the Town or to employees.
